12.1.1 I2C Design Guidelines
Care must be taken to ensure I2C peripherals on same I2C bus connected to Jetson Xavier NX
do not have duplicate addresses. Addresses can be in two forms: 7-bit, with the read/write bit
removed or 8-bit including the read/write bit. Be sure to compare I2C device addresses using
the same form (all 7-bit or all 8-bit format). The I2C2 interface is connected to an EEPROM on
the module which uses I2C address 7’h50.
Notes:
1. The Jetson Xavier NX I2C interfaces have 2.2 kΩ pull-ups on the module. Pads for additional
pull-ups are recommended in case a stronger pull-up is required due to additional loading on
the interfaces.
2. IF I2C interfaces are routed to M.2 Key E or Key M connectors, it is recommended that 0Ω
series be included to allow these to be disconnected. Some M.2 Key E and Key M cards can
cause conflicts with other devices connected to the I2C interfaces.
